The tert-Butyl 4-(benzo[b]thiophen-4-yl)piperazine-1-carboxylate compound plays a crucial role in chemical synthesis by serving as a versatile building block for the creation of various compounds. This specific molecule offers a unique combination of structural features that make it valuable in the development of complex organic molecules with enhanced properties.In chemical synthesis, tert-Butyl 4-(benzo[b]thiophen-4-yl)piperazine-1-carboxylate can be employed as a key intermediate for the synthesis of pharmaceuticals, agrochemicals, and materials with specialized functions. Its structural elements enable it to participate in a range of chemical reactions, allowing for the introduction of specific functional groups or modifications at targeted positions in a molecule.Furthermore, the presence of the benzo[b]thiophene moiety in this compound provides opportunities for the construction of heterocyclic frameworks, which are prevalent in many biologically active compounds. By incorporating tert-Butyl 4-(benzo[b]thiophen-4-yl)piperazine-1-carboxylate into synthesis pathways, chemists can access a diverse array of molecules with potential applications in medicinal chemistry, materials science, and other fields.Overall, the use of tert-Butyl 4-(benzo[b]thiophen-4-yl)piperazine-1-carboxylate in chemical synthesis facilitates the development of novel compounds and the exploration of new chemical space, making it a valuable tool for researchers seeking to create innovative and impactful molecules.
